Battery Life Analysis for Extended Use

When utilizing the Aviator 200, assessing battery longevity is crucial for maximizing performance. The device’s lithium-ion battery can deliver approximately 10 hours of continuous operation under standard usage conditions. However, factors such as screen brightness, active features, and ambient temperature can significantly influence this duration.

To extend battery life during extended sessions, consider lowering screen intensity and disabling non-essential features, such as GPS and Bluetooth when not in use. Regularly monitoring the battery percentage through the app can help manage power efficiently.

Temperature extremes can adversely affect efficiency. Keep the device within a temperature range of 0°C to 35°C (32°F to 95°F) for optimal performance. Conversely, battery life tends to decrease in colder climates. If usage is anticipated in low temperatures, consider carrying the device close to your body to maintain warmth.

Additionally, using energy-saving modes can prolong battery performance. Engage these settings when encountering low-charge scenarios, as they limit background applications and reduce power consumption.

Finally, maintaining the battery’s health is essential. Complete discharges and recharges can decrease longevity over time. Aim to recharge after the battery drops to around 20%, rather than allowing it to reach 0%. This practice can help sustain overall battery efficiency.
